Can you spot the plants in this picture?  These are ‘Lithops’, members of the ice plant family. To prevent being eaten by animals, they blend into their surroundings by camouflaging themselves as pebbles or small stones! They are tiny succulent plants which have no stem and the leaves are mostly buried in the ground; with only the top part showing on the surface to allow for photosynthesis.  They come in various shades of cream, grey and brown and the top surface is patterned with dots and lines, not even the leaves are green; making the perfect disguise to prevent being feasted on!
